Benefits of Cold Mix Asphalt



What advantages does cool mix asphalt deal over typical warm mix asphalt in road building and construction projects? Cold mix asphalt offers numerous advantages that make it a preferred selection in certain scenarios. One vital advantage is its capability to be used in all weather, unlike warm mix asphalt which calls for details temperature problems for blending and laying. This adaptability permits year-round building and construction, lowering task timelines and costs related to weather delays.


Additionally, chilly mix asphalt can be accumulated for future use, giving benefit and expense savings for maintenance jobs. Its convenience of application, needing no customized devices or heating, makes it ideal for quick repair work and patching. Furthermore, cool mix asphalt is much more eco-friendly as it requires less energy for production and discharges lower degrees of greenhouse gases contrasted to warm mix asphalt. These advantages combined make chilly mix asphalt a reliable and flexible selection for various road construction tasks.

Ecological Benefits



One of the key environmental benefits of chilly mix asphalt is its reduced carbon impact contrasted to hot mix asphalt. Additionally, cold mix asphalt is commonly made utilizing recycled materials such as redeemed asphalt sidewalk (RAP) and recycled asphalt roof shingles (RAS), additional lowering the need for new raw products and diverting waste from garbage dumps.


Additionally, the usage of cool mix asphalt can bring about reduced energy intake during building because of its capacity to be applied using typical devices without the need for additional heating procedures. This not only decreases gas intake yet likewise minimizes air pollution and boosts air quality in the bordering locations. By picking chilly mix asphalt for road projects, construction companies can make a positive influence on the setting while still ensuring premium and sturdy road surfaces.




Versatility in Weather Condition Problems





In roadway building and construction tasks, the flexibility of cold mix asphalt in various weather enhances its functionality and efficiency. This versatility makes it a useful option for roadway building and construction in regions with extreme temperatures or unforeseeable weather condition patterns


Cold mix asphalt stays practical also in cool weather condition, enabling construction tasks to proceed throughout winter season when hot mix asphalt might not be a possible choice. Its capability to treat and establish without the demand for heats makes certain that roadway maintenance and fixings can be accomplished year-round, lessening interruptions to web traffic circulation and minimizing general job timelines.


Additionally, cold mix asphalt's strength to wetness makes it suitable for areas prone to regular rain or high moisture. Its flexibility and sturdiness allow it to endure growth and contraction triggered by temperature level fluctuations, adding to longer-lasting roadways that need fewer repair services over time. In general, the versatility of chilly mix asphalt in various climate condition makes it a dependable selection for lasting and effective roadway building jobs.

Effect on Roadway Resilience





Cold mix asphalt, with its unique features, has a notable impact on roadway longevity. One vital element is the capability of cold mix asphalt to endure temperature level changes without compromising its architectural stability.


Furthermore, the cold mix asphalt's boosted resistance to wetness damage plays a vital role in maintaining roadway sturdiness. Conventional warm mix asphalt is more vulnerable to dampness seepage, which can weaken the sidewalk structure over time. In comparison, chilly mix asphalt's structure allows it to much better withstand water infiltration, minimizing the possibility of pits and other forms of damage.
